The Magnolia (GA) Chapter is the third oldest chapter in the metro-Atlanta area. The chapter was chartered in March 1991 with a commitment to grow connections and friendships among like-minded women. Today, the chapter is home to more than 90 active members, representing various civic and professional organizations. These women are leaders in education, law, medicine, media, business, philanthropy, nonprofits, and entrepreneurship.

 

Magnolia (GA) Chapter Link sisters strive to impact the Atlanta community through service. Through our dedication to deepening chapter relationships, we work, together, to transform our community - while epitomizing The Links’ belief that we are “friends who serve together.”

 

As one of the nation’s oldest volunteer service organizations, The Links, Incorporated sets programming for each of the 299 chapters to follow.  Magnolia (GA) Chapter is one of six metro-Atlanta chapters and is in the Southern Area. 

 

Our programs fall under five facet themes: The Arts, Health & Human Services, International Trends & Services, National Trends & Services, and Services to Youth.

 

Under our Services to Youth facet, we are proud to have a longtime partnership with the Coretta Scott King Women’s Leadership Academy since the school’s inception. The academy is the only single gender, STEM-certified school serving 6-12 grades in Georgia. Under our “Magnolia Stars” program, our chapter has mentored three cohorts of girls through graduation. Currently, the chapter is actively engaged with the fourth cohort, expected to graduate in 2026.
